Enea's Accelerated Linux is designed to meet real-time application requirements while leveraging the features of traditional Linux on multicore devices. It utilizes a real-time micro-kernel executive alongside the Linux kernel, allowing high-performance applications to operate with low latency and jitter through efficient inter-process communication. The solution is hardware platform-independent, adaptable to various multicore processors, and is aimed at applications like industrial automation, medical devices, and high-volume sensor data processing.
